A strategic support tested by Bitcoin could be the signal that many were waiting for a new phase of price discovery, according to the echo of the dynamics seen in November 2024, when the price rose from $70,000 to $108,000 after a similar technical structure.
Why is the current support of Bitcoin so relevant?
The most discussed parallel at the moment is with the confirmation of support that occurred in November 2024. At that time, after breaking a strong resistance, Bitcoin had confirmed the holding of the area around $70,000, paving the way for a rally of over 50%. The current retracement is attracting the attention of traders like Galaxy, for whom the chart configuration suggests that history might repeat itself.
On Bitcoin now the issue is the holding of a trendline that, unlike the one in November, is ascending and not descending. In case of success in consolidating above this line, many analysts expect a new phase of price discovery. The key support monitored in recent sessions was located just above $112,000.

Is Bitcoin at risk of new lows in the short term?
Despite the volatility at its lowest, several analysts have denied the possibility that Bitcoin could return to the lower levels of the beginning of the year. The high at $109,300 recorded in January represents for many the “ultimate” support area.
During this market cycle, every time Bitcoin has generated a swing low (April, June, and briefly in August), the price has not returned to visit those lows: a sequence that, if confirmed, would exclude new violent drawdowns like the one seen after the all-time high in January (-30%).

How does the macroeconomic and geopolitical context affect?
The comparison between the breakout of 2024 and the current situation is not identical. The trendline today is ascending and the market is affected by headwinds: US trade tariffs and general geopolitical uncertainties are reducing the appetite for riskier assets like Bitcoin.
Nonetheless, the dominant consensus among operators remains that a directional breakout is imminent, given that the last few weeks have seen a historical compression of volatility.
Can Bitcoin volatility explode soon?
Statistically, periods of low volatility have often preceded strong price movements. In 2024, the consolidation phase between $70,000 and $73,800 was abruptly interrupted with a rally of extension beyond the expectations of many analysts.
Today the focus is on exiting the current phase: a confirmed support could trigger a return to “price discovery” and attempts at new all-time highs, while a loss of the ascending trendline would increase the risks of slipping below the January highs. What to monitor in the coming weeks?
The key levels to follow are:
- $112,000: crucial support area of the current market phase
- $109,300: January high, hypothesized as a turning point
- Ascending trendline: loss or break could radically change the direction
- $108,000: historical high to use as the first target if the bull run resumes
Always keep an eye on macro news – such as the new US tariffs or inflation data – and the possible short-term reactions on the cryptocurrency markets. Compressed volatility can easily degenerate into strong spikes.
